| namespace xmlrpc_c { | |
| class abyssReqhandlerXmlrpc : public xmlrpc_c::AbyssServer::ReqHandler { | |
| /*----------------------------------------------------------------------------- | |
| An object of this class is an Abyss request handler that you can | |
| use with an Abyss HTTP server object to make it an XML-RPC server. | |
| One way to use this is to make a derived class that represents a handler | |
| for a certain set of XML-RPC methods. The derived class' constructor | |
| creates an appropriate registry to pass to this base class' constructor. | |
| The derived class can also have a 'handleUnreportableFailure' method to | |
| deal with RPC failures that the server is unable to report as RPC | |
| responses. | |
| Note: class abyssServer does not use this class; it uses a C Abyss server | |
| instead. | |
| -----------------------------------------------------------------------------*/ | |
| public: | |
| abyssReqhandlerXmlrpc(xmlrpc_c::registryPtr const& registryP); | |
| void | |
| handleRequest(xmlrpc_c::AbyssServer::Session * const sessionP, | |
| bool * const handledP); | |
| private: | |
| xmlrpc_c::registryPtr const registryP; | |
| void | |
| abortRequest(AbyssServer::Session * const sessionP, | |
| bool const responseStarted, | |
| AbyssServer::Exception const& e); | |
| virtual void | |
| handleUnreportableFailure(AbyssServer::Exception const& e); | |
| // This method does whatever is appropriate when an RPC fails and the | |
| // server is unable to tell the caller. Logging is typically all one | |
| // can do. The default method, in the base class, does nothing. | |
| }; | |
| } // namespace | |
